logo

Output 06791677e141b94f6fa804959eea7cd55a553cc9409aa0c982327f727b1603d3:0

value
587795924
script pubkey
OP_0 OP_PUSHBYTES_20 84b8bb7816fca225b14396b928a4d4c1071bca38
address
bc1qsjutk7qklj3ztv2rj6uj3fx5cyr3hj3cct09gx
transaction
06791677e141b94f6fa804959eea7cd55a553cc9409aa0c982327f727b1603d3